Expanded edition
Submitted on: 2008-04-22
Beginning life as an off-shoot from Talking Heads while David Byrne worked on a solo project, Tom Tom Club has endured for over twenty-five years on and off, and this debut album has remained a strong seller, though its follow-up, Close To The Bone, remains mysteriously unavailable.

Thanks to the electroclash movement Tom Tom Club sounds more contemporary now than it did a decade ago, and many of its hooks and beats have been sampled over and over. The best known tracks are the singles Genius Of Love and Wordy Rappinghood, though as they were initially signed by Chris Blackwell to the British Island label, Wordy Rappinghood was not released as a single in America at the time. It was a huge hit in Europe, though, and was revived not long ago by Chicks On Speed. The album works well as a whole, full of light and bounce and rhythm.

The CD of the 1981 album has been somewhat extended from the original vinyl release. The non-album 1982 single Under The Boardwalk, a funky reworking of the old Drifters tune, has been added, along with the remix of Lorelei that was on the 12" B-side. This was rather smoother and less quirky than the original. Very welcome bonuses are the excellent 12" remixes of Wordy Rappinghood and Genius Of Love.

Genius of music
Submitted on: 2006-02-23
By the time Tom Tom Club released their first album, Talking Heads had already established themselves as an amazing melting pot of musical styles ranging from the electronic influences of Brian Eno to the world-beat type rhythms that made Remain in Light the classic that it is.

Tom Tom Club clearly attempts to take the magic that spilled forth from Remain in Light and drive it in a similar direction while meshing it with the more current sounds of the time. Witness Genius of Love, a landmark achievement that still stands today as one of the great songs of all time. That song alone makes this album worth the price of admission. Fortunately, the rest of the album isn't far behind.
